Look at Life: Meet the Mayor

movie

Look at Life: Meet the Mayor poster unavailable

Released January 01, 1962

Overview

A visit to the Lord Mayor's Show in London with an interesting look at the office of the Mayor in Britain.

Cast

Crew

    No content available.